匠心精神 - 良心品质腾讯认可的专业机构-IT人的高薪实战学院

咨询电话:4000806560

如何利用密码学技术加强你的云安全?

如何利用密码学技术加强你的云安全?

随着云计算的发展,越来越多的组织将其数据和应用程序移动到云中。但是,云安全仍然是一个重要的问题。密码学是一个强大的工具,可以用来保护云中的数据和通信。在本文中,我们将讨论如何利用密码学技术加强你的云安全。

1. 了解加密算法

加密算法是密码学的核心。它们是用来将数据转换为加密形式以便在云中传输。了解加密算法的类型和如何使用它们是至关重要的。对称加密算法是最常用的算法类型。它们使用相同的密钥来加密和解密数据。非对称加密算法使用两个密钥 - 一个用于加密,另一个用于解密。对称加密算法比非对称加密算法更快,但非对称加密算法更安全。

2. 使用HTTPS协议

HTTPS协议是一种安全的HTTP协议,使用SSL / TLS加密通信。它通过TLS(传输层安全)来保证数据的安全性和完整性。当您在云中使用Web应用程序时,使用HTTPS协议是非常重要的。这可以防止网络中的窃听者从云中截取数据。使用HTTPS协议还可以防止中间人攻击和会话劫持攻击。

3. 使用数字证书和公钥基础设施(PKI)

数字证书是用于验证通信方身份的电子文档。PKI是用于管理数字证书的基础设施。使用数字证书和PKI可以使数据在传输过程中更加安全。数字证书包含一个公钥,可以用来加密数据。只有拥有私钥的人才能解密数据。这种加密和解密方式使得数据在通信过程中更加安全。

4. 实施访问控制

访问控制是一种确保只有授权用户可以访问云中数据和应用程序的措施。使用访问控制可以避免未经授权的用户和黑客访问敏感数据。访问控制可以通过使用身份验证和授权来实现。使用两步验证(2FA)可以进一步加强访问控制。这将要求用户提供用户名和密码以及其他识别信息(如指纹或验证码)以获得访问权限。

5. 实施加密

加密可以帮助保护云中的数据免受黑客和窃听者的攻击。在云中使用加密可以帮助保护数据在传输过程中的完整性。如果数据在传输的过程中被修改,则加密会保护数据免受修改。在使用加密时,应该选择强大的加密算法,并确保密钥管理得当。加密可以用于整个通信通道和存储在云中的数据。

在本文中,我们探讨了如何利用密码学技术加强云安全。了解加密算法、使用HTTPS协议、使用数字证书和PKI、实施访问控制以及实施加密都是加强云安全的关键步骤。如果您正在考虑将数据和应用程序移动到云中,那么请务必采取必要的安全措施来保护您的数据。